    PhD (Accounting specializing in Corporate Governance) Thesis: My thesis investigated stock price synchronicity (co-movement) of stock prices in stock exchanges in a cross-country environment covering 40 capital markets of the world consisting of both developed and developing countries. Specifically, thesis investigated the effects of investor protection institutional environment and the use of firm fundamentals information on investors’ decisions in capital markets around the world. Investor Protection is used as a level and quality of the use of firm fundamentals information and its effects on stock price synchronicity in these capital markets for the countries for the sixteen years period from 1995-2010.
